little longer, you know, to go deeper into the lore. This week for episode 281, The Silver Scream,
we explore some of the more frightening stories from Hollywood. Not the movies and TV shows
themselves, mind you, but the real tales behind real people. But it's not the first time that we
have discussed the folklore of the silver screen or the world
of entertainment.
So here are three older episodes that will pair up nicely with this week's new one.
First up, episode 190, All That Glitters.
This one was actually our first visit to Hollywood many years ago.
Think of it as part one to this week's part two.
If you love old Hollywood, this one is going to hit the spot. Next, download episode 198, Curtain Call. Speaking of entertainment, this old episode is centered
around a famous actor, their murder, and the folklore that grew out of the entire episode.
If you love theater, this one is definitely for you. And finally, there's episode 246,
The Greatest Show. This one, admittedly, is a pivot.
Yes, it's all about the entertainment world, but for this particular episode, we limited
that to the world of the circus.
And yes, even in a place as bright and colorful as that, there are plenty of shadows to explore.
